How Do Joints Affect Rock Mass Strength? Have you ever thought about the factors that influence the strength of rock masses? In this informative video, we’ll discuss the role of joints in rock formations. Joints are natural fractures that occur in rocks and can significantly affect their stability. We’ll explore how these fractures form and the various geological processes that contribute to their characteristics.
Throughout the video, we’ll examine how joints can create pathways for water infiltration, leading to weathering and erosion. This process can weaken rock over time, impacting its overall strength. We’ll also look at how the orientation of joints in relation to applied stress can determine whether a rock mass remains stable or becomes more prone to failure.
Additionally, we’ll touch on the importance of infill materials within joints and how they can either enhance or reduce rock strength. Understanding these factors is essential for professionals in geology and engineering, especially when assessing rock formations for construction or mining activities.
